Kickin' it with Kale

If you eat a lot of raw food, you know the joys of kale.  However, if you are new to raw shenanigans, you might think of kale only in terms of reuseable salad bar decoration. I remember waiting tables in college, fluffing out the same pieces of salad bar kale for weeks on end.  I never knew the stuff was edible.

Now I eat it as often as possible.

In smoothies:


In the form of kale chips: 



Marinated and massaged:



Today I cut thin strips of dinosaur kale and massaged a little olive oil, lemon juice, sea salt, and ACV into the leafies.  I let it sit while I skied and on my return, poured some of yesterday's curry soup over the top.  It was sooooo good.  Sometimes I think things taste better when I know they are healthy for me.

Full Circle Friday

I love Fridays for all of the obvious reasons, but mostly because my Full Circle Farm boxes arrive!  When the snow falls in Alaska it is very hard to eat a local diet high in veggies and fruit.  I supplement with shipments of in-season goodies from the west coast.  It's actually quite a bit cheaper than making the 1 1/2 hour drive to Wasilla for pricy organic produce.
